India - Import of Fruits and Spores Seed for Sowing

Since 2014, India Import of Fruits and Spores Seed for Sowing increased 11.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 18 comparing other countries in Import of Fruits and Spores Seed for Sowing at $8,295,778.31. India is overtaken by Saudi Arabia, which was number 17 with $8,496,852.72 and is followed by Costa Rica at $7,598,032.2. Netherlands lead the ranking with $37,071,661.28 in 2019, an increase of 0.5% compared to 2018. China, Mexico and Egypt resp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Solomon Islands recorded the best 5 years average growth at +293% per year, while Panama recorded the worst performance at -47.6% per year.
